Let Ω be a domain in \mathbb Cn. Suppose that ∂Ω is smooth pseudoconvex of D'Angelo finite type near a boundary point ξ0∈ ∂Ω and the Levi form has corank at most 1 at ξ0. Our goal is to show that if the squeezing function sΩ(ηj) tends to 1 or the Fridman invariant hΩ(ηj) tends to 0 for some sequence \ηj\⊂ Ω converging to ξ0, then this point must be strongly pseudoconvex.
